This blogs illustrates how to use the enhaced Receiver determination...here the receiver is determined by the Mapping program...
if you dnt see the Interface mapping program in the when you click the enhanced button....then
1. Make sure the Interface mapping and mapping program are active.
2. Do the cache using SXI_Cache......then check the namesapce and SWCV from the drop down list.
and about sending the same mapping proogram to differnt Communcaiton channel in the Receiver agrement....
coopy the same mapping program in the differnet Interface mapping in simple words make serveal copuies of the interfcace mapping program (which has the mapping you want to send) and then use this in the interface determintain and then in the Reciver agrement....
if the Mapping program is also same then you dnt have to create the different Communiction channels for this....just make th copy of the CC which you have created and use that in the Reciever agrement.

Hi,
Did not quite understand what you meant that, but, If you have to send your message to multiple receivers then:
In the receiver determination step
1) add a new condition.
2) In the condition Editor, you can select the field based on which you want to route the message and give a condition to it.
3) Put in a Receiver Service name for this condition.
4) Complete the Interface determination and receiver agreement steps. Now if the condition is met, the message will be routed to this receiver
You can add multiple conditions and do the same steps above.
There is also another option - Enhanced Receiver Determination
